Product Description:
Nanometer barium titanate is widely used in the electronics industry due to its excellent dielectric properties. It is a key material in the production of multilayer ceramic capacitors (MLCCs), which are essential components in electronic devices like smartphones, computers, and televisions. Its high dielectric constant allows for the miniaturization of these capacitors while maintaining high performance.
In the field of energy storage, nanometer barium titanate is utilized in the development of advanced capacitors and batteries. Its ability to store and release electrical energy efficiently makes it suitable for applications in renewable energy systems and electric vehicles.
Additionally, this material is employed in piezoelectric devices, such as sensors and actuators, due to its strong piezoelectric effect. It is used in medical ultrasound equipment, precision positioning systems, and vibration sensors, where accurate and reliable performance is critical.
Nanometer barium titate also finds applications in photocatalysis, where it helps in the degradation of organic pollutants in water and air. Its photocatalytic properties make it useful in environmental cleanup and purification processes.
Lastly, it is being explored in the field of nanotechnology for the development of advanced materials with unique electrical, optical, and mechanical properties, paving the way for innovations in various high-tech industries.
